Lisnagarvey Hockey Club was the venue for Wednesday’s Senior Cup Final between Methodist College, Belfast and The Royal School Armagh.
Weather wise, I didn’t know what to expect. On the back road from South Belfast to Royal Hillsborough I encountered heavy rain and flooding in several places. As it was, overhead was grey with light rain and drizzle, with little wind.
The scoreless 1st quarter was a tense affair with both attacks and defences testing each other out. Methody probably edged it having the first strike on goal turned away by the Armagh keeper.

The second quarter was similar fare, played in light rain, each side cancelling each other out in a battle for midfield domination. It was scoreless at halftime . . .
